A leading engineering firm is looking for a Procurement Specialist in Bristol. The candidate will manage the buying process, handle supplier relations, and contribute to team projects.

Ideal applicants will have significant experience in procurement, excellent communication and leadership skills, and preferably a background in manufacturing or engineering.

The company offers flexible working hours and a comprehensive benefits package for those who embrace change.
